Subject: Re: [PATCH v3 3/3] power: wm831x_power: Support USB charger current
 limit management

Hi,

On 25 July 2017 at 17:59, Sebastian Reichel
<sebastian.reichel@...labora.co.uk> wrote:
> Hi,
>
> On Tue, Jul 25, 2017 at 04:00:01PM +0800, Baolin Wang wrote:
>> Integrate with the newly added USB charger interface to limit the current
>> we draw from the USB input based on the input device configuration
>> identified by the USB stack, allowing us to charge more quickly from high
>> current inputs without drawing more current than specified from others.

>
> No error handling for power->usb_phy? I think you should bail out
> for all errors except for "not defined in DT". Especially I would
> expect probe defer handling in case the power supply driver is
> loaded before the phy driver.

Make sense. So I think I need to change like below:

power->usb_phy = devm_usb_get_phy_by_phandle(&pdev->dev, "usb-phy", 0);
if (!IS_ERR(power->usb_phy)) {
        power->usb_notify.notifier_call = wm831x_usb_limit_change;
        ret = usb_register_notifier(power->usb_phy, &power->usb_notify);
        if (ret) {
                dev_err(&pdev->dev, "Failed to register notifier: %d\n", ret);
                goto err_bat_irq;
        }
} else if (PTR_ERR(power->usb_phy) != -ENODEV &&
PTR_ERR(power->usb_phy) != -EINVAL) {
       ret = PTR_ERR(power->usb_phy);
       dev_err(&pdev->dev, "Failed to find USB phy: %d\n", ret);
       goto err_bat_irq;
}

The return value -EINVAL means the platform device does not have a
device node and -ENODEV  means we did not set the 'usb-phy' phandle,
other errors we should bail out including -PROBE_DEFER. Is it OK for
you?
